Acts 10:27 Meaning and Commentary

Acts 10:27

And as he talked with him
About the excessive respect he showed him, and his own infirmity and frailty, and unworthiness, as a creature:

he went in;
to Cornelius's house, at the door, and through the porch, to some interior room and apartment in it:

and found many that were come together;
besides his family, many of his relations and intimate friends, whom he had got together on this occasion, that they might receive some advantage, as well as himself.

Acts 10:27 In-Context

25 When Peter entered the house, Cornelius met him. As a sign of respect, he fell at Peter's feet.
26 But Peter made him get up. "Stand up," he said. "I am only a man myself."
27 Talking with Cornelius, Peter went inside. There he found a large group of people.
28 He said to them, "You know that it is against our law for a Jew to have anything to do with those who aren't Jews. But God has shown me that I should not say anyone is not pure and 'clean.'
29 So when you sent for me, I came without asking any questions. May I ask why you sent for me?"
